Prescott High School is a 8th Grade-12th Grade Public School located in Prescott, AZ within the Prescott Unified District District. It has 1579 students in grades 8th Grade-12th Grade with a student-teacher ratio of 24 to 1. Prescott High School spends $6,725 per student.
